Why A Home Electrical Safety Inspection?

​Not knowing the current condition of your home’s electrical system can be a frustrating and even dangerous. There are sometimes subtle signs that there might be a problem, such as lights flickering, needing to replace light bulbs often, or blowing breakers. But more often there is no obvious warning that something is happening that could be creating an unsafe situation. 

A home electrical safety inspection by a licensed electrician can help to identify and correct potentially dangerous issues before they become an emergency.

It is recommended that everyone checks their GFCI receptacles and smoke detectors monthly, but safety does not stop there. As much as it is important to be alerted if and when a fire starts, what if you could be notified before it happened?

How much pain and money could be saved with a notification like that?

A thorough home electrical safety inspection should include a full inspection of the electrical panel, devices, and light fixtures as well as testing GFCI and smoke detectors. It should ensure that all terminations are tight and show no signs of overheating or potential risks.
​
Even with normal use, over time connections may come loose and it is this weak connection that creates heat. This process can snowball into further loosening the connection, creating more heat, starting a dangerous cycle that can show itself through flickering lights, tripping breakers or other observable signs.

Outlet Melting

Sometimes the symptoms are not observable but are no less obvious that something is wrong. 
​

  • Receptacles or light switches that are warm to the touch.
  • Discoloration of the plate covers or devices.
  • Buzzing or clicking sounds when lights are turned on or appliances are plugged in.

Home electrical fires account for an estimated 51,000 fires each year, nearly 500 deaths, more than 1,400 injuries, and $1.3 billion in property damage. (ESFI.ORG)
